Handover: Payroll export change (Dana → Ilke)

The Fernhollow payroll export moved from fixed-width to delimited records in release 7.4. Mapping lives in export_schema.yaml; old consumers at Brindle Accounting get a compat shim until Q3. Reviewer notes: check the rounding on overtime fields and the new locale-aware date column. The staging credentials bundle is encrypted; to decrypt it during review you need the recovery passphrase, which I've left for you right below.

unlock words, fawig-bagef: olidor-holir-istox-holath-tamys-quenion-giliel

# Pedalshift Rebalancer — settings notes for plugin authors
#
# This file configures the Pedalshift rebalancing engine, which moves
# bikes between dock clusters based on demand forecasts. Plugins may
# read the station_capacity and flow_forecast tables but must never
# write to them directly; use the queueing API instead. Polling
# interval defaults to 90 seconds and should not be lowered below 30.
# The forecast store is addressed with the connection string that follows.

database URL for hawip-kagap: redis://rusok_svc:bMCaqek7MRWIOJ@db-8501.zarqeltech.corp:5432/sileth

Bike Cage & Parking — Quick Notes

The bike cage sits behind Harrowden Court, left of the loading bay. Tap in and out every time; tailgating trips the alarm. Parking gates open 06:30–20:00 on weekdays only. Register your plate with the Orbel desk before your first drive-in or the gate won't lift. Both the cage door and the pedestrian gate use the same entry code, shown below.

badge for kajof-tawif: bdg-MPI-3

Finance Review Summary — Corvane Product Line Pricing

Prepared for sales leads.

Our review of the Corvane line shows current list prices sit roughly 8% below comparable offerings, while gross margin has slipped to 31% due to component cost inflation. We recommend a staged increase: 4% at the next catalog refresh, with a further 3% contingent on renewal rates holding. Discount authority should be tightened to 10% without director approval. Volume customers will receive advance notice. The rationale tied to our broader plans is noted below.

board note of tahog-yagef: Headcount on the Ralael team goes from 9 to 80 by the end of April. Gross margin on Ralael came in at 15 percent against a plan of 5 percent.